What Is a Bwindi Gorilla Permit?
A Bwindi gorilla permit is the official authorization required to participate in standard mountain gorilla trekking in Bwindi Impenetrable National Park. Each participant needs an individual permit. The permit is associated with a specific date and trekking arrangement.

Which Bwindi Sectors Use Gorilla Permits?
Bwindi has four primary trekking areas:
- Buhoma - Ruhija - Rushaga - Nkuringo
Your permit arrangements influence where you should stay. The sectors are separated by mountainous terrain, and road transfers can take considerable time. When confirming your permit, make sure your safari planner clearly identifies the correct trekking location.

Gorilla Permits for Families
Every eligible family member participating in the trek needs an individual permit. Families should also confirm minimum age requirements before making payments. If younger children cannot trek, alternative arrangements need to be planned for them while other family members enter the forest.

What Happens on Trekking Day?
Your lodge typically prepares you for an early departure. At the designated briefing point, permit and visitor arrangements are checked before the group receives instructions and enters the forest. Trekkers should carry suitable equipment and arrive on time.
Late arrival can create significant problems because the group and guides cannot simply restructure the entire day's operation around one traveler.

Avoid Buying Permits From Unverified Sources
A gorilla permit is valuable. Do not send payment to unknown individuals simply because they promise immediate availability or a dramatic discount. Use established, verifiable booking channels.
If an offer appears significantly cheaper than the current official pricing structure, investigate carefully. Protecting yourself against fraud is part of responsible safari planning.
